Job Description

Join Anritsu Philippines as a Software Engineer working on software and firmware technologies used in cellular communications testing. The team develops a software-based cellular base-station simulator used to test smartphones and cellular chipsets.

The role provides exposure to 5G NR and 4G LTE technologies while working within global engineering teams across the Philippines, United Kingdom, India and Japan.

Company Detail

Anritsu Philippines Inc. has operated in the Philippines since 2018 as one of Anritsu Corporation's research and development centers. Its local engineering activities focus on software development for wireless communications technologies including 5G, LTE and related telecommunications systems.
